<action name="text-result" class="actions.TextResult">     <result type="stream">      &
原创 2012-08-17 13:59:12
788阅读
http://www.blogjava.net/usherlight/archive/2008/06/23/210135.html在利用网页展示查询结果,经常会遇到要求导出成Excel的需求。采用这种方法可以定制输出的格式和内容(还不支持合并单元格和公式),生成真正的Excel格式(不是csv)的Excel。一、struts.xml<?xml version="1.0" encoding="...
转载 2010-06-17 21:00:00
97阅读
2评论
Key Technologies Primer https://struts.apache.org/primer.html Threads With Struts 1 you were required to know a lot about how to write code which can
转载 2018-06-26 19:33:00
118阅读
2评论
contentType内容类型,和互联网MIME标准中的规定类型一致,例如text/plain代表纯文本,text/xml表示XML,image/gif代表GIF图片,image/jpeg代表JPG图片​​详细Type​​inputName下载文件的来源流,对应着action类中某个类型为Inputstream的属性名,例如取值为inputStream的属性需要编写getInputStream()
转载 2018-10-17 16:05:00
108阅读
2评论
=======================================================================
原创 2022-07-27 10:53:14
101阅读
Struts2的配置 全局配置:配置在packe中,所有action的上面。<global-results><resultname="名字">/页面</result><resultname="名字">/页面</result></global-results>局部结果优先级高于全局。异常信息配置:<global-exception-mappings><exception-mappingresult="error"exception="ja
转载 2012-11-17 22:07:00
197阅读
2评论
MyEclipse创建Struts2项目步骤: ​Struts2框架的主要配置文件配置文件可选位置(相对于webapp)说明web.xml否WEB-INFWeb部署描述文件,包括所有必需的框架组件struts.xml是/WEB-INF/classesStruts2框架的主要配置文件,包含action映射,result映射和拦截器配置等struts.properties是/WEB-INF/class
原创 2017-03-19 21:10:42
70阅读
首先我学习了struts 1.x与struts 2的区别: 1.struts 1.x的控制器类必须从Action类继承。2.struts 2的控制器类可以是一个普通的类,也可以是ActionSupport类的子类。 3.struts 1.x使用一个名为ActionServlet的Servlet类来处理客户端请求。 4.struts 2.x使用一个名为FilterDispatcher的过滤器类来处理客户端请求。 struts 2 的工作流程: 1.判断客户端请求是否以action结尾,如果不是以.action结尾,直接交由Servlet引擎来处理,否则继续下面的步骤。 2.调用一...
转载 2013-08-14 19:06:00
117阅读
2评论
首先创建一个WEB项目,然后 第一步:把所需要的Jars包放在 WEB-INF 的 lib 下,分别有:asm-3.3.jar、asm-commons-3.3.jar、asm-tree-3.3.jar、commons-fileupload-1.3.1.jar、commons-io-2.2.jar、commons-lang3-3.1.jar、commons-logging-1.1.3.ja
原创 2023-04-26 15:17:38
342阅读
struts标签
原创 2016-02-24 15:26:53
158阅读
本系列博客汇总在这里:Struts2 汇总什么是 struts2一、概念和简介二、Strust2 核心功能三、Struts2 目录结构一、概念和简介Struts2 是一个非常优秀的 MVC 框架,核心是 WebWork,由传统 Struts1 和 WebWork 两个经典框架发展而来。Struts 2Struts 的下一代产品,是在 struts 1 和 WebWork 的技术...
原创 2021-08-19 15:41:22
632阅读
Struts1 与 Struts2 的比较
转载 精选 2012-05-28 23:18:27
487阅读
本系列博客汇总在这里:Struts2 汇总什么是 struts2一、概念和简介二、Strust2 核心功能三、Struts2 目录结构一、概念和简介Struts2 是一个非常优秀的 MVC 框架,核心是 WebWork,由传统 Struts1 和 WebWork 两个经典框架发展而来。Struts 2Struts 的下一代产品,是在 struts 1 和 WebWork 的技术...
原创 2022-02-25 09:48:44
362阅读
目录1.简介;2.Struts2版HelloWorld;3.Struts2运行原理;​​​​​​​1.简介;官网:http://struts.apache.org/百科介绍: Struts2是一个基于MVC设计模式的Web应用框架,它本质上相当于一个servlet,在MVC设计模式中,Struts2作为控制器(Controller)来建立...
1、Struts2历史,与Struts1的关系两者的内部基于的原理完全不同,Struts2是基于WebWork发展而来的框架。两者都是基于MVC实现的框架。Struts1是Apach推出的。WebWork是opensyfry推出的。Strut2是以WebWork为核心,引入Struts1的特性(S...
转载 2013-10-22 23:23:00
258阅读
2评论
Struts2总结:1.Actiona)namespace(掌握)b)path(掌握)c)DMI(动态方法调用-
原创 2023-03-19 11:07:45
140阅读
最近几年REST API越来越流行,特别是随着微服务的概念被广泛接受和应用,很多Web Service都使用了REST API。REST是HTTP规范主要编写者之一的Roy Fielding提出的,全称是Representational State Transfer,中文可以翻译为表述性状态转移。它不是一种架构,而是一种架构风格。REST提出了一组架构约束条件和原则,任何满足REST约束条件和原则
转载 2024-06-24 20:55:19
53阅读
Struts2的输入验证 一.验证分类: 1. 服务器端验证(Java代码来完成验证(Struts的内置验证框架,可以完成服务器端验证))。 2. 客户端验证(js验证&mdash;&mdash;在客户端执行,执行的时候依赖与客户度(手动js验证,jquery验证框架进行验证)) 二.Struts的内置验证框架: Struts2中验证有两种方式: 1
原创 2011-10-28 20:53:46
478阅读
1:在action中定义的变量,在jsp页面中显示用:<s:property value="变量名" />${变量名}2:在页面中实现自动增加的序号用iterator的statuts的index属性 eg: <s:iterator value="#request.inOutAccountList" id="data" status="listStat"> &
原创 2023-05-12 01:04:49
110阅读
Struts 2 Learning
原创 2023-07-21 10:12:16
8阅读
  • 1
  • 2
  • 3
  • 4
  • 5